Company Overview:

Morgan Stanley Investment Management ("MSIM"), together with its investment advisory affiliates, has more than 1,400 investment professionals around the world and $1.4 trillion in assets under management or supervision as of December 31, 2023. Morgan Stanley Investment Management strives to provide strong long-term investment performance, outstanding service and a comprehensive suite of investment management solutions to a diverse client base, which includes governments, institutions, corporations and individuals worldwide.

Morgan Stanley Real Estate Investing ("MSREI") is the global private real estate investment management business of Morgan Stanley. One of the most active property investors in the world for over three decades, MSREI employs a patient, disciplined approach through global value-add / opportunistic and regional core real estate investment strategies. With 17 offices throughout the U.S., Europe and Asia, regional teams of dedicated real estate professionals combine a unique global perspective with local presence and significant transaction execution expertise. MSREI currently manages $53 billion of gross real estate assets worldwide on behalf of its clients.

Job Description for MSREI Research - Senior Associate / Vice President role:

As a member of Morgan Stanley Real Estate Investing's Global Research and Strategy team, the individual will play an integral role in providing research support for investment transactions and strategies across MSREI's suite of real estate products globally. Research is integral to MSREI's investment process and an important function within the organization. MSREI executives around the world share information and exchange ideas, creating an environment fostering flexibility, collaboration and innovation. Our commitment to ongoing research results in new products, innovation and opportunities designed to meet clients' investment goals. The role is as much investment strategy as research and will be responsible for bringing global research deeply into the investment process on a very practical and applied basis.

.

Primary Responsibilities:

• Conduct analysis to include in quarterly global macroeconomic, property sector and capital markets updates and Investment Committee presentation

• Update regular research reports including quarterly Fund investor communications and regular internal research product

• Work with global investment teams to integrate market research into investment decisions and strategy

• Develop models to generate rent growth, cap rate and return expectations across markets and sector

• Leverage third party data sources and internal models to validate underwriting assumption

• Develop and utilize market screening/attractiveness tools in conjunction with acquisition team

• Analyze sector trends and identify implications on market and sector strategie

• Produce and publish articles, white papers and thought leadership pieces on a semi-regular basi

• Conduct analysis to help address specific client inquiries related to global markets / research topic

• Participate in ad hoc analyse
